Gratuity Ceiling Amendment - Gratuity Payment, Date and Maternity Leave

Gratuity Ceiling Amendment - Gratuity Payment, Date and Maternity Leave Gratuity Ceiling Amendment Notifications issued by Government of India regarding Upper limit of Gratuity Payment, Date on which come into force and Maximum Period of Maternity Leave… MINISTRY OF LABOUR AND EMPLOYMENT NOTIFICATION New Delhi, the 29th March, 2018 S.O. 1419(E).- In exercise of the powers conferred by sub- section (2) of section 1 of the Payment of Gratuity (Amendment) Act, 2018 (12 of 2018), the Central Government hereby appoints the 29th day of March, 2018 as the date on which the said Act shall come into force. [No.S-42012/02/2016-SS-II] MANISH GUPTA, Jt. Secy. NOTIFICATION New Delhi, the 29th March, 2018 S.O. 1420 (E).- In exercise of the powers conferred by sub-section (3) of section 4 of the Payment of Gratuity Act, 1972 (39 of 1972), the Central Government hereby specifies that the amount of gratuity payable to an employee under the said Act shall not exceed twenty lakh rupees. Gratuity ceiling raised to 20 Lakhs w.e.f. 29.3.2018

Gratuity ceiling raised to 20 Lakhs w.e.f. 29.3.2018 Payment of Gratuity (Amendment) Act, 2018 brought in force on 29th March, 2018 Decision: The Payment of Gratuity (Amendment) Bill, 2018 has been passed by Lok Sabha on 15th March, 2018 and by the Rajya Sabha on 22nd March, 2018, has been brought in force on 29th March, 2018. Background: The Payment of Gratuity Act, 1972 applies to establishments employing 10 or more persons. The main purpose for enacting this Act is to provide social security to workman after retirement, whether retirement is a result of superannuation, or physical disablement or impairment of vital part of the body. Therefore, the Payment of Gratuity Act, 1972 is an important social security legislation to wage earning population in industries, factories and establishments. 2. UPPER CEILING ON GRATUITY 20 LAKHS – GRATUITY BILL PASSED BY PARLIAMENT

Ministry of Labour & Employment Payment of Gratuity (Amendment) Bill, 2018 passed by Parliament The Payment of Gratuity (Amendment) Bill, 2018 has been passed by parliament today.The bill ensures harmony amongst employees in the private sector and Public Sector Undertakings/Autonomous Organizations under Government who are not covered under CCS (Pension) Rules. These employees will be entitled to receive higher amount of gratuity at par with their counterparts in Government sector. The bill was passed by the Rajya Sabha today and the Lok Sabha on 15 March, 2018. The Payment of Gratuity Act, 1972 applies to establishments employing 10 or more persons. The main purpose for enacting this Act is to provide social security to workman after retirement, whether retirement is a result of superannuation, or physical disablement or impairment of vital part of the body.
